Questions
1. What is Transcendental Signified?
Transcendental Signified: source of
meaning and center of existence. e.g.
being, unity, truth, the good, reason, progress, identity, continuity,
meaning, subjectivity, authenticity, etc.

Critique of Metaphysics: logocentrism, phonocentrism, phallogocentrism
• Traditional binaries are hierarchical.
Should be reversed.
• Logocentrism: Logo as center, source, or founding presence of knowledge and
human beings.
• Phonocentrism: In the speech/writing binary, speech is supposed to signal presence of the speaker.
• Phallogocentrism: Man/Woman= sun/moon, reason/emotion, Subject/Object, etc.
Deconstruction: practices
1. ( p. 131) 1. Open texts A text that deconstructs its unity or author.
2. 2. Reverse the text’s binaries or expose its undecidability or multiple meanings (131);
3. Study the process of signification of a sign or a text and find out what it tries to erase.
4. Find where the text differs from itself. (critical difference ambiguity and undecidability)
5. Radical contextualization to find out its
intertextual references and thus undecidability of meanings.
